Softball Recap: Rockport Vikings vs. Salem Academy Charter Navigator

Rockport can finally bid farewell to their four-game losing streak thanks to their game on Friday. They blew past the Salem Academy Charter Navigator 20-8. Considering Rockport has won three matches by more than 11 runs this season, Friday's blowout was nothing new.

For Salem Academy Charter's part, Dihanna Vicioso was cooking despite her team's loss, scoring a run and stealing three bases while getting on base in two of her three plate appearances. Another player making a difference was Jessenia Rivera, who went 1-for-2 with three stolen bases.

Rockport's win ended an 11-game drought at home dating back to last season and bumped them up to 3-5. As for Salem Academy Charter, their loss dropped their record down to 8-5-1.

Rockport has the luxury of staying home for another game and will welcome Newburyport at 10:00 a.m. on Saturday. Salem Academy Charter will take on Pioneer Charter School of Science at 4: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Salem Academy Charter is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 10.5 runs per game this season.
